Question:

From Alamosa, Colorado, USA:

I use an insulin pump, and it started hurting so I took it out. Now the site is puffed up, red, and hurts. What can I do about this?

Answer:

It sounds like you have an infection at the insertion site. Go see a doctor as soon as you can and get it taken of.
